Methodology:
This analysis covers over 1,900 Hispanic verified conversations gathered from over 18,000 Instagram
posts about Arizona State University and competitors, Grand Canyon University and the University of
Arizona. The keyword hashtags used to collect this data were ‘ArizonaStateUniversity’, ‘ASU’,
‘GrandCanyonUniversity’, ‘GCU’, ‘UniversityofArizona’, and ‘UofA’. The data was collected between
January 1, 2016 – February 23, 2016.

Overall Conversation Volume and Language
4
Arizona State University was the most mentioned on Instagram in total volume but had a smaller proportion of Hispanic
mentions (10%) while the University of Arizona had 11% and Grand Canyon University had a 15% Hispanic segment
respectively. Competitive analysis will provide ASU a comprehensive blueprint of Hispanic market opportunities and gather
insights from competitors’ marketing strategies and social performance.

Hispanics primarily discussed universities on Instagram in English. Notably, Grand Canyon University over-indexed (8%)
in the industry’s bilingual conversation (mix of English and Spanish), which was 4%. In regards to pure Spanish posts,
ASU (2%) and GCU (4%) both had Spanish conversation above the industry average. The University of Arizona was
found to be discussed mostly by acculturated Hispanics, with 97% of all mentions in pure English.

Sentiment and Gender Analysis
5
Hispanic women mentioned Grand Canyon University and the University of Arizona most often, at 77% and 75%,
respectively. Men favored posting about Arizona State University (35%). Overall conversation was 70% female, 30%
male.
Arizona State University conversations produced the highest positive sentiment (44%) among Hispanics compared to the
other two universities during the analysis (Jan 1 – Feb 23), slightly over-indexing from the overall industry average of 43%.

Conversation outside of Arizona mainly occurred in southern California and was found with regional pockets throughout
the country including in the south and east coast.
Overall conversation among US Hispanics peaked in the cities of Tempe and Tucson which corresponds with the
locations of the top two schools mentioned in this analysis. Other cities in the Phoenix metro area showed up with larger
portions of Hispanic conversations including Glendale, which is located within several miles of the GCU campus.
